Transaction 591f01ade743e0c26618f2f07bab64acc9d26f1e9ae42e366a04f975b6fff1a3

1 Input
2 Outputs
  • 591f01ade743e0c26618f2f07bab64acc9d26f1e9ae42e366a04f975b6fff1a3:0
  • value  6452663737
    address  2MufSoJKjLmzLwKTdzQRrs7qESaGiUhwT8z
  • 591f01ade743e0c26618f2f07bab64acc9d26f1e9ae42e366a04f975b6fff1a3:1
  • value  1263660
    address  mg8HeKmRqpUTX4X3YXzUwnHryznhwmERDg